    Let \(\{a_{nk}\}\), \(n, k \in N\), be an array of real constants, and let \(\{X_ n\}\) be a sequence of random variables. The concept of \(\{a_{nk}\}\)-uniform integrability of \(\{X_ n\}\) is defined and two characterizations of this concept are established. Limit theorems for weighted sums \(\sum_ k a_{nk} (X_ k - EX_ k)\) are obtained when the sequence \(\{X_ n\}\) is \(\{a_{nk}\}\)-uniformly integrable.
